Arizona's intense desert heat and relentless sun can rapidly degrade standard overhead garage door components. High temperatures can warp panels, damage seals, and cause openers to overheat and malfunction. Garage door springs in Arizona generally last 7-10 years. The extreme heat can accelerate wear and tear on the metal. We select springs designed to withstand high temperatures for extended durability.
